About this school

Holy Cross Catholic Primary School is a Voluntary aided school serving primary age pupils, located in St. Helens, Merseyside. The school has 206 pupils enrolled. Ofsted: Good (graded inspection, 12 October 2021). Last inspected 20 January 2026. The Headteacher is Sinead Walsh. The school is administered by St. Helens local authority. The school has a Roman Catholic religious character.

SATs Performance (Key Stage 2)

44%
Meeting the expected standard · 2024-25
12%
Reaching the higher standard · 2024-25
  • The expected standard means pupils reached the level the Department for Education expects in reading, writing and maths combined by the end of primary school.
  • The higher standard means pupils achieved a high score in reading and maths and were working at greater depth in writing.
